導航:首頁 > 方法技巧 > 如何調用後台方法

如何調用後台方法

發布時間:2024-09-16 21:09:45

❶ ASP中前台調用後台的方法

//TextBox有個TextChanged事件OnTextChanged=""
//TextBox1_TextChanged就是要調用的方法(事件);

//前台代碼
<asp:TextBoxID="TextBox1"runat="server"OnTextChanged="TextBox1_TextChanged"></asp:TextBox>

//後台代碼
protectedvoidTextBox1_TextChanged(objectsender,EventArgse)
{
this.TextBox1.Text="asp.net前台調用後台的方法只需要調用相應控制項的事件就OK!";
}

❷ js調用後台方法

Javascript是一種由Netscape的LiveScript發展而來的原型化繼承的面向對象的動態類型的區分大小寫的客戶端腳本語言,主要目的是為了解決伺服器端語言,比如Perl,遺留的速度問題,為客戶提供更流暢的瀏覽效果。當時服務端需要對數據進行驗證,由於網路速度相當緩慢,只有28.8kbps,驗證步驟浪費的時間太多。於是Netscape的瀏覽器Navigator加入了Javascript,提供了數據驗證的基本功能。
方法一:1、首先建立一個按鈕,在後台將調用或處理的內容寫入button_click中; 2、在前台寫一個js函數,內容document.getElementByIdx_xx("btn1").click(); 3、在前台或後台調用js函數,激發click事件,等於訪問後台c#函數;
方法二:1、函數聲明為public 後台代碼(把public改成protected也可以) public string ss() { return("a"); } 2、在html里用 %=fucntion()%可以調用 前台腳本 script language=javascript var a = " %=ss()%"; alert(a); /script
方法三:1、 script language="javascript" !-- function __doPostBack(eventTarget, eventArgument) { var theForm = document.Form1;  //指runat=server的form theForm.__EVENTTARGET.value = eventTarget; theFrom.__EVENTARGUMENT.value = eventArgument; theForm.submit(); } -- /script input type="button" value="按鈕"
方法四: script language="javascript" function SubmitKeyClick() { if (event.keyCode == 13) { event.cancelBubble = true; event.returnValue = false; document.all.FunName.value="你要調用的函數名"; document.form[0].submit(); } } /script www.2cto.com INPUT type="text" input type="hidden" 〈!--用來存儲你要調用的函數 --〉
aJaxpro調用
第一步下載aJaxpro.dll文件
第二步就是添加引用在你的項目中添加ajaxpro.dll的引用
第三步在web.config添加節點 httpHandlers add verb="POST,GET" path="ajaxpro/*.ashx" type="AjaxPro.AjaxHandlerFactory, AjaxPro.2"/ /httpHandler
第四步在Page_Load()事件中添加註冊。 AjaxPro.Utility.RegisterTypeForAjax(typeof(類名))然後記得在你想調用的方法頭前加上 [AjaxPro.AjaxMethod]就比如 [AjaxPro.AjaxMethod] public DateTime GetServerTime() {  return DateTime.Now; }
第五步最後就可以在JS中調用後台方法咯記得調用方法格式 命名空間.類名.方法callback舉個例子吧如果我這個類的命名空間是mYspace,類為Name,方法為delete 則應該這樣調用mYspace.Name.delete(callback).callbackfunction callback(res){alert(res.value);}是你調用完方法後對結果的處理

閱讀全文

與如何調用後台方法相關的資料

熱點內容
一脾蜜蜂快速繁殖方法 瀏覽:687
電影如何製作方法 瀏覽:625
小學如何默寫英語單詞快的方法 瀏覽:205
精萘的生產方法有哪些 瀏覽:561
創建圖形文件常用的方法 瀏覽:785
骨膜炎用什麼方法可以治療好 瀏覽:373
英語作業分層的方法步驟 瀏覽:456
乙肝最長壽的治療方法 瀏覽:586
膀胱的保養方法和注意事項有哪些 瀏覽:153
如何用化學方法加熱水 瀏覽:212
市場調查研究的方法視頻 瀏覽:404
腰椎間盤突出最快的鍛煉方法 瀏覽:39
速干水泥的使用方法 瀏覽:559
麗江原石翡翠入門鑒別方法 瀏覽:30
五年級數學簡便方法計算 瀏覽:367
哪裡有食用菌制種方法 瀏覽:11
女生研究螃蟹獲得方法 瀏覽:53
爬山峰的正確方法視頻 瀏覽:30
研究嬰兒對自己身體的認識方法 瀏覽:556
略讀課文京劇趣談教學方法 瀏覽:513